Photos: A Friday in Abu Dhabi

The photos from the first day of the 2009 Abu Dhabi Grand Prix are available in the “Multimedia,” “Photos” section. The United Arab Emirates complex was a grand project that was completed less than two weeks ago. The circuit represents the future of F1, and the opinions of those present are exceedingly favorable regarding the facilities. Make up your own mind with this first album of the Yas Marina Circuit.

Photos are undoubtedly the best way to closely study the details of a Formula 1 car and understand the aerodynamic innovations implemented by the engineers. There’s no need to be an expert to judge a new wing.

During the last race of the season, the photos will not be focused on the aerodynamics of the F1 cars nor even their sponsors; indeed, one can see them flourish on the Brawn GP or even on Renaults that are regaining their colors… The photos will focus on the aesthetic aspect of the circuit. An architectural masterpiece for what is the most modern complex in Formula 1.

The sunset that contributes to the atmosphere of the first day’s trials makes the photos even more beautiful. Today’s photos are still of Free Practice 1 and Free Practice 2. More photos of the facilities are coming in the next few hours.
